STRAIN INDUCED FACE SEAL
20180356376 · 2018-12-13 ·

The invention relates to tubing assemblies and methods for forming a fluidic connection to make the same. The assemblies include an outer tube having disposed therein a first inner tube affixed to the outer tube, a second inner tube and a support tube disposed in the second inner tube. The second inner tube is abutted against the first inner tube. A radial crimp is made in the outer tube over the second inner tube a distance x from where the tubes abut; the distance x being such that the end of the second inner tube seals against the end of the first inner tube. Various embodiments provide assemblies suitable for use with high fluidic pressure (e.g., greater than an about 70 MPa, approximately about 10,000 psi) and formation of chromatographic column assemblies comprising a capillary tube predisposed within the first or second inner tube prior to formation of the seal.

PRESS-FITTING CONNECTION STRUCTURE FOR PIPELINE AND REFRIGERATION DEVICE
20240337336 · 2024-10-10 ·

A press-fitting connection structure for pipeline defines a first mounting groove for accommodating a retaining ring and a second mounting groove for accommodating a sealing ring, making the retaining ring and sealing ring be respectively mounted in different grooves and not easily to move. The first and second mounting grooves are spaced apart, so that the retaining ring will not come into contact with and scratch the sealing ring when the press-fitting connection structure for pipeline is subjected to the force of a press-fitting tool, thereby eliminating a closing ring originally used to protect the sealing ring, which makes assembly be more labor-saving and efficient. By means of setting a plurality of retaining teeth on the inner surface of the retaining ring, the retaining teeth can be more easily buried into the outer wall of the pipe through tip ends thereof, improving the tensile performance of the retaining ring.

Pipe connection, in particular for a heat exchanger
09976821 · 2018-05-22 · ·

The application relates to a pipe connection having a pipe end arranged in a connection piece. The pipe connection has an outwardly projecting at least sectionally circumferential bead configured on a pipe end. The connection piece has a radially deformable first connection piece portion creating a first radially deformable connection piece portion. The pipe end is held and secured in the connection piece using the first radially deformable connection piece portion. The application further relates to a heat exchanger with a pipe connection of this kind and a connection method for producing a pipe connection.
